Is fish bones and fish gutd dangerous for cats?

The guts are usually not bad, but can possibly contain poisons or certain parasites that can be dangerous. Usually they are fine though and very nutritious. Fish bones can be quite dangerous, because they can get stuck in the throat, stomach or intestine and cause life-threatening problems. For this reason, I recommend avoiding feeding fish bones.
